5.2.3

Select method

The number of the currently opened methods is displayed in the left upper
corner of the method symbol. If 2 or more methods are opened, then
these two methods, which can displayed either (see Chapter 5.2.3.2,
page 408)
or (see Chapter 5.2.3.3, page 408) in the main window, can
be selected with the aid of the method symbol.

No method is opened. No method is displayed in the
main window.

One method is opened and is displayed in the main win-
dow.

Two methods are opened. Normally only one method is
displayed in the main window but the option exists of
displaying two methods at once, either (see Chapter
5.2.3.2, page 408)
or (see Chapter 5.2.3.3, page 408)
.

A menu with the currently opened methods is
displayed by clicking with either the left or
right mouse button on the method symbol.
The methods displayed in the main window
are marked with a checkmark. Clicking on the
desired method displays it in the place of the
previously selected one.
